Wadi Rum, Jordan: Kristoffy and Krasnansky climb their Fatal Attraction In December 2014 the Slovakian rock climbers Jozef Kristoffy and Martin Krasnansky made the first ascent of Fatal Attraction (8a+, 450m) at Jebel Rum, a contender for the hardest multi-pitch climb in Jordan.

Rolling south... climbing at Gola di Frasassi and Monte Pertuso, Amalfi coast Rolando Larcher talks about the first ascents, carried out together with Luca Giupponi and Nicola Sartori, of three new multi-pitch rock climbs: Free Frasassi (85m, 7b+) and Decrescita Obbligata (130m, 7c+) at Gola di Frasassi (An), and Benvenuti al Sud (215m, 7a+), Monte Pertuso (Amalfi coast), Italy.
